Project Type Typical Range
Standard Drainage Pump Installation $1,200 - $2,800
Submersible Pump Setup $2,000 - $4,500
sump pump replacement $1,500 - $3,200
Drainage System Upgrade $3,000 - $7,000
Basement Drainage Pump Addition $2,500 - $6,000
Waterproofing with Drainage Pump $4,000 - $8,500

Drainage pump installation in Waynesville, NC, involves selecting appropriate materials and equipment to effectively manage water flow in residential or commercial properties. Understanding typical project components can help in comparing options and estimating potential costs for different scopes of work.

  • Materials and Equipment: Selection of pumps, piping, and fittings suitable for the property’s drainage needs, often including durable, weather-resistant components.
  • Size and Scope: Projects may range from small sump pump setups to larger, multi-pump systems designed for extensive drainage requirements.
  • Labor Complexity: Installation complexity depends on site conditions, existing infrastructure, and accessibility, influencing labor time and effort.
  • Permitting: Local regulations in Waynesville may require permits for drainage system modifications or new installations, which can impact project timelines.
  • Extras and Accessories: Additional features such as alarms, backup power systems, or water level sensors may be included to enhance system reliability and functionality.

Scope/Size Typical Range
Small Submersible Pump (for basements) $1,500 - $3,000
Medium Capacity Pump (residential drainage) $3,000 - $6,000
High Capacity Pump (commercial or large-scale) $6,000 - $12,000
Installation and Labor $1,000 - $3,000
